UNIMORE organized the event “Together with Iranian women and against all forms of discrimination” aimed to raise awareness on the difficult situation faced by women from Iran. The event was done in collaboration with Rosa Bianca, a volunteering association from Modena (Italy) working against discrimination, and the Municipality of Modena. The event, as shown by the flyer, consisted in a first round table interdisciplinary discussion, with the presence of academic psychologists, historians, legal experts and experts of the Iranian situation. In the second part of the event, the movie OFFSIDE by Jafar Panahi was shown. Finally, an Iranian woman studying at UNIMORE testified on the situation of Iranian women in Iran.
The event was attended to by politician representatives (Modena Council Member for Culture, Youth Policy and University City, Modena Council Member for Education, Professional Training, Sport, Equal Opportunities), and UNIMORE representatives (Delegate of the rector for Equal Opportunities, Delegate of the Rector for Disability), and representatives of football associations (Reggiana Calcio).
